Sha256: 3f8a3d66d295520ed277213239b40fde3c00a3faa94ad843c55adf53a0f4a59f

Contents?: true

Size: 728 Bytes

Versions: 3

Compression:

Stored size: 728 Bytes

Contents

require "chinook_database/version"

require 'sqlite3'
require 'active_record'
require 'chinook_database/models/album'
require 'chinook_database/models/artist'
require 'chinook_database/models/customer'
require 'chinook_database/models/employee'
require 'chinook_database/models/genre'
require 'chinook_database/models/invoice'
require 'chinook_database/models/invoice_line'
require 'chinook_database/models/media_type'
require 'chinook_database/models/playlist'
require 'chinook_database/models/track'

module ChinookDatabase
  def self.path
    File.expand_path('../db/Chinook.sqlite', __FILE__)
  end

  def self.connect
    ActiveRecord::Base.establish_connection adapter: 'sqlite3', database: ChinookDatabase.path
  end
end

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
chinook_database-0.1.6 lib/chinook_database.rb
chinook_database-0.1.5 lib/chinook_database.rb
chinook_database-0.1.4 lib/chinook_database.rb